An analysis by real-estate listing website Trulia in the 20 highest-priced U.S. housing markets from 1996 to 2006 found that residential property values near low-income housing were not significantly impacted. . The study looked at more than 3,000 low-income housing projects and their surrounding neighborhoods. Home values within 2,000 feet of low-income housing projects were largely the same as homes between 2,000 and 4,000 feet from these projects.

Construction workers in Oregon will have a better chance at going home safely at the end of the day due to two new OSHA rules going into effect this year. Starting January 1, the Oregon Occupational Safety and Health Division’s minimum height at which workers must be protected from falls is now six feet. The previous trigger point was 10 feet.

Extraordinary technological advances have taken tall buildings to new heights, quite literally. Whereas in 1973 Chicago’s Willis Tower was the tallest of them all at 442 meters (1,451 feet), Jeddah Tower in Saudi Arabia will assume that distinction in 2020 or thereabouts, leapfrogging all other super- and megatall buildings with a height of 1,000 meters.

Shallow foundation A shallow foundation is defined as the foundation that transmits the building loads to the earth adjacent to the surface. It’s depth is equivalent to or under its width. Categories of shallow foundation: 1. Spread footing The role of Spread footing is to extend the super imposed loads of the structure over a extensive zone. Spread footing is subcategorized as below : • Single footing for a column. • Stepped footing for a column. • Sloped footing for a column.

25 ways the labor market loses money on productivity in the construction industry. The construction industry, more than other industries, suffers more problems and money loss related to productivity and high levels of waste or non-value added activities. The numbers range from 12% of productive time wasted in manufacturing to a much larger 47% in construction.
